Regarding problem 30, from reading the book it is my understanding that the superscript on OH should be 1. I used rate 3 and divided by rate 2 and that equals (.5). The concentration of OH in rate 3 is .0500 and in rate 2 the concentration is .1. Dividing 3 by 2 delivers (.5), so the superscript on OH should be 1, correct?

Solution

That sounds correct.
Rate3 / Rate2 = ([OH]3/[OH]2)m
